Clam chowder

Ingredient:
500 g (1 lb) fresh clams in their Shells, cleaned
250 ml (8 fl oz) fish stock
45 g (1 ½ oz) butter
1 onion, chopped
3 unsmoked bacon rashers, rinds removed, diced
2 tbsp plain flour
2 potatoes, peeled and diced
750 ml (1 ¼ pints) milk
1 bay leaf
Salt and black pepper

Method:
Put the clams into a large saucepan, add the fish stock, and bring to a boil. Lower the heat, cover, and cook over a medium heat for 5-8 minutes until the clam shells open.

Discard any clams that have not opened. Set aside 12 clams in their shells for garnish and keep warm. Remove the remaining clams from their shells. Discard the shells and strain the cooking juices.

Melt the butter in a large pan, add the onion, and cook gently for a few minutes until soft but not coloured. Add the bacon and the flour, and cook, stirring, for 1-2 minutes.

Add the potatoes, milk, strained clam juices, and bay leaf to the pan. Bring to a boil, then lower the heat and simmer for 15 minutes. Add the shelled clams, and heat gently for about 5 minutes. Remove the bay leaf and discard.

Add salt and pepper to taste. Serve hot, garnished with the reserved clams in their shells.
